The Global Oil & Gas Refinery MRO Services Market is anticipated to expand from USD 12.41 Billion in 2025 to USD 14.96 Billion by 2031, registering a CAGR of 3.16%. These services cover essential maintenance, repair, and overhaul tasks necessary to guarantee the mechanical soundness, safety, and operational effectiveness of downstream processing facilities. Key growth factors include the critical need to renovate and prolong the life of aging infrastructure in developed nations, alongside strict environmental mandates requiring facility upgrades to lower emissions. Additionally, the pressure on refineries to sustain high asset utilization for profitability drives the need for regular, specialized service interventions to avoid unexpected operational pauses.

According to the Organization of the Petroleum Exporting Countries, the global downstream sector was estimated to need a total investment of $1.7 trillion between 2024 and 2050 to maintain efficient operations and support capacity growth. Despite this strong investment landscape, the market confronts a major obstacle regarding a growing deficit of skilled technical workers. This shortage threatens to hinder the timely completion of vital maintenance schedules and leads to increased service costs.
Market Driver
The rise of greenfield refinery projects in emerging markets serves as a major engine for the MRO services sector's growth. As non-OECD nations work to localize petrochemical manufacturing and achieve fuel autonomy, there is a significant increase in the construction of complex, integrated refineries. These new facilities create an immediate need for maintenance during commissioning and establish long-term demand for specialized asset management to maintain operational standards. This infrastructure boom directly broadens the market for service providers supporting a growing global installed base. According to the International Energy Agency's June 2024 'Oil 2024' report, global refining capacity is expected to rise by a net 3.3 million barrels per day from 2023 to 2030, a trajectory requiring strict maintenance to meet warranty and safety requirements.
Concurrently, the market is driven by increasing global energy use and the resulting demand for refined products. To meet this need, operators must maximize throughput and maintain high utilization rates, which hastens the degradation of critical components like heat exchangers and fluid catalytic cracking units. This intense operation requires frequent preventative measures to prevent mechanical failures and unplanned outages. Per the U.S. Energy Information Administration's November 2024 'Short-Term Energy Outlook', global liquid fuels consumption is set to rise by 1.2 million barrels per day in 2025. As a result, major players are heavily investing to reinforce their assets; for example, Saudi Aramco's '2023 Annual Report' noted capital expenditures of $49.7 billion, highlighting a strategic focus on upgrading capabilities and ensuring infrastructure reliability.
Market Challenge
The growing scarcity of skilled technical labor represents a significant barrier to the Global Oil and Gas Refinery MRO Services Market's development. Refinery maintenance demands a workforce with specialized mechanical skills and certifications to safely handle complex downstream assets. When providers fail to recruit adequate personnel, essential turnaround projects and routine maintenance are often postponed, leading to prolonged asset downtime and substantial revenue loss for operators. This shortage also upsets the supply-demand equilibrium, compelling MRO firms to raise wages to secure talent, which in turn drives up project costs and pressures clients' operational budgets.
This workforce deficiency creates a serious capacity bottleneck, limiting service providers' ability to fully leverage the increasing demand for infrastructure refurbishment. According to the International Energy Agency in 2024, over 50% of energy industry respondents identified critical hiring bottlenecks caused by a shortage of available skilled workers. The inability to quickly deploy qualified technical teams directly impedes the timely completion of mandatory environmental upgrades and life-extension initiatives, effectively slowing the market's overall growth despite strong investment projections.
Market Trends
The integration of Artificial Intelligence and Machine Learning for Predictive Maintenance is transforming asset management within the global refinery MRO industry. Operators are shifting from time-based maintenance to data-driven predictive models that utilize real-time sensor data to forecast equipment failures before they happen. This transition reduces the likelihood of major breakdowns and optimizes operational costs by preventing unnecessary service actions. As reported by Shell in its 2024 'AI Predictive Maintenance Case Study', implementing AI-driven predictive maintenance across its global assets decreased unplanned equipment downtime by 45%, leading to estimated annual savings of $400 million.
In parallel, the use of Drones and Robotics for Hazardous Area Inspections is becoming a vital solution for improving safety and addressing workforce shortages. By utilizing autonomous aerial vehicles and robotic crawlers, refineries can perform thorough inspections of difficult-to-access assets, such as flare stacks and storage tanks, without risking human safety in dangerous zones. This technology significantly speeds up turnaround times, enabling facilities to restart production quickly after maintenance. For instance, according to a June 2024 news release from BP regarding its operations in the Caspian, the use of drones for storage tank inspections enabled the completion of tasks in just 45 minutes, a process that previously took up to four weeks of human labor.
